What Will I Do?..

just a weary mortal making my way
thru this place we call world

one of these days i wonder
if i will be able to see the
aura that burned so 
bright ...
and how it pulled
you toward me

and i try, 
and you know
i have....

then the pain,
yes the pain
gives me away

i want to love you like
the used to days

and i pray,
dear God, just give
me one more time
to sleep in your arms

i want to stop
the worry

to stop the pain

is it my life to keep on
being ill ? ....  yet wanting with
ever fiber of my
body.....

just to dance.  

yes, just to dance
one last time.

janetta

for t.
